"During cruises of the United States Coast Survey in 1867-1869, Louis Agassiz's former student and assistant, Louis François de Pourtalès, collected bryozoans and other invertebrates from deep and shallow water off the coasts of Florida, Cuba, and North Carolina"--P. [1].
